I am preparing a database that will include tracking of patient
antibodies. There are six classes of antibodies:A, B, C, DR, DQ and
DW. In each class there are about 20 specificities. For each patient
record I want to include both the specificity and its strength and be
able to sort on each parameter. I need to know the most efficient
table structure as with 100's of patients and each patient with a
dozen antibodies or more, this table could get large and unwieldy.
I'm thinking of having a Lookup table for each antibody class and a
table for the antibodies in the patient record. Am I on the right
track here?
